.event-tile{-webkit-backdrop-filter:blur(25px);background:#1212124d;border:1px solid #ffffff14;border-radius:32px;flex-direction:column;width:100%;max-width:600px;height:420px;transition:all .4s;display:flex;overflow:hidden}.event-tile:hover{background:#16161680;border-color:#fff3;transform:translateY(-5px)}.event-media{background:#000;border:1px solid #ffffff0d;border-radius:20px;width:calc(100% - 32px);height:280px;margin:16px auto 0;position:relative;overflow:hidden}.event-media-img{object-fit:cover;transition:transform .8s}.event-tile:hover .event-media-img{transform:scale(1.05)}.event-content{flex-grow:1;padding:16px 28px 24px}.event-heading{color:#fff;letter-spacing:-.04em;margin:0 0 4px;font-size:1.9rem;font-weight:700}.event-summary{align-items:flex-start;gap:12px;display:flex}.event-marker{color:#facc15;font-family:Courier New,Courier,monospace;font-size:1.2rem;font-weight:900}.event-description{color:#a1a1aa;max-width:90%;margin:0;font-size:.85rem;line-height:1.5}.events-grid{grid-template-columns:1fr;justify-items:center;gap:40px;padding:40px;display:grid}@media (max-width:480px){.event-tile{border-radius:24px;min-height:auto}.event-media{border-radius:16px;width:calc(100% - 20px);margin-top:10px}.event-content{padding:16px 20px 24px}}
.eventcategory-container{border-bottom:1px solid #ffffff0d;justify-content:center;width:100%;margin-top:80px;margin-bottom:30px;display:flex}.eventcategory-nav{gap:48px;padding:0 20px;display:flex}.eventcategory-item{padding-bottom:12px;text-decoration:none;transition:all .3s;position:relative}.eventcategory-name{letter-spacing:.15em;color:#666;font-size:.75rem;font-weight:800;transition:color .3s}.eventcategory-item:hover .eventcategory-name{color:#aaa}.eventcategory-active .eventcategory-name{color:#facc15}.eventcategory-indicator{background:#facc15;border-radius:2px;width:100%;height:2px;position:absolute;bottom:-1px;left:0;box-shadow:0 0 15px #facc1566}@media (max-width:768px){.eventcategory-nav{scrollbar-width:none;justify-content:flex-start;gap:24px;width:100%;overflow-x:auto}.eventcategory-nav::-webkit-scrollbar{display:none}}
.EventsPage-module__WMTv9a__eventpage_container{min-height:100vh;padding:80px 40px}.EventsPage-module__WMTv9a__eventpage_grid{grid-template-columns:repeat(auto-fit,minmax(350px,1fr));justify-items:center;gap:30px;max-width:1300px;margin:0 auto;display:grid}@media (max-width:480px){.EventsPage-module__WMTv9a__eventpage_container{padding:100px 16px 60px 10px}.EventsPage-module__WMTv9a__eventpage_grid{grid-template-columns:1fr;justify-items:start;gap:24px;margin-left:0}}
.EventsPage-module__PqW-FW__container{min-height:100vh;padding:120px 40px}.EventsPage-module__PqW-FW__grid{grid-template-columns:repeat(auto-fit,minmax(350px,1fr));justify-items:center;gap:30px;max-width:1300px;margin:0 auto;display:grid}@media (max-width:480px){.EventsPage-module__PqW-FW__container{padding:100px 16px 60px 10px}.EventsPage-module__PqW-FW__grid{grid-template-columns:1fr;justify-items:start;gap:24px;margin-left:0}}
.EventsPage-module__LbSLEa__container{min-height:100vh;padding:120px 40px}.EventsPage-module__LbSLEa__grid{grid-template-columns:repeat(auto-fit,minmax(350px,1fr));justify-items:center;gap:30px;max-width:1300px;margin:0 auto;display:grid}@media (max-width:480px){.EventsPage-module__LbSLEa__container{padding:100px 16px 60px 10px}.EventsPage-module__LbSLEa__grid{grid-template-columns:1fr;justify-items:start;gap:24px;margin-left:0}}
.EventsPage-module__Xn8ybq__container{min-height:100vh;padding:120px 40px}.EventsPage-module__Xn8ybq__grid{grid-template-columns:repeat(auto-fit,minmax(350px,1fr));justify-items:center;gap:30px;max-width:1300px;margin:0 auto;display:grid}@media (max-width:480px){.EventsPage-module__Xn8ybq__container{padding:100px 16px 60px 10px}.EventsPage-module__Xn8ybq__grid{grid-template-columns:1fr;justify-items:start;gap:24px;margin-left:0}}
